Transaction 3c29bb24413b86de52716ac1dc45786ab8d77785ced6af96b89f0238ac5bc4e0
1 Input
1 Output
-
3c29bb24413b86de52716ac1dc45786ab8d77785ced6af96b89f0238ac5bc4e0:0
- value
- 2072638
- script pubkey
- OP_0 OP_PUSHBYTES_20 d18d933c70706ca3385cfcb3536b47dfe140a371
- address
- bc1q6xxex0rswpk2xwzulje4x668mls5pgm3mgtp2e